Output 119359b32e52d5f118c9fc326ffd994e7b98d86123eb81d0b068da6392a57d26:3
- value
- 20524257
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abb6326183430160af1ef480879a9857206441bd OP_EQUAL
- address
- MPZ63VJdLgLjsjBpEBf7yHXFQK5NWkmXf4
- transaction
- 119359b32e52d5f118c9fc326ffd994e7b98d86123eb81d0b068da6392a57d26
- spent
- true